Output f95a889bfbe20ee6cc9aeb68200df74c9b29298c90e060a8591b7b7680304b27:32

value
368067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 088a4f6e88e331e9ebfb371a4e9a002fe728b7e7 OP_EQUAL
address
32UB23a9JMUeD5Roz48fCp2UKG2NCAht5c
transaction
f95a889bfbe20ee6cc9aeb68200df74c9b29298c90e060a8591b7b7680304b27
spent
true